Hey — handing off PedalShift, the bike-share rebalancing tool, for your review. The solver in `balance/core` is the interesting bit; it weights dock fill targets by time-of-day curves from the Larkmoor pilot. Watch for the truck-capacity constraint, it's easy to break. Tests are decent but the simulation fixtures are a bit stale. Background on the scoring model and the pilot data lives here:

wiki page, kawig-bageg: https://confluence.lumiclabs.internal/pages/browse/display/display

## Tuning

The receipt mailer (Almsgate) batches donation receipts and sends through the Thornquay relay. On-call: if the queue backs up, resist the urge to crank batch size — the relay rate-limits per connection, and bigger batches just mean bigger retries. Scale worker count first, then shorten the flush interval. Dedupe window must stay longer than the retry horizon or donors get duplicate receipts, which generates tickets. All knobs live in one place and are read at worker start. Current production values follow.

tuning table, kajop-yafof:
QUOTAS = {
    "wenath": 10,
    "ulaael": 5,
}

**FAQ: How do soft deletes work in the Marloft orders table?** Rows are never physically removed; instead, `deleted_at` is stamped and the row drops out of the default query scope. Restores within 30 days are self-service via the Quillbench admin. After 30 days, restoration requires opening the archived partition, which is sealed. To unseal it, the on-duty lead must enter the recovery passphrase.

vault phrase of tagag-fawef = lammir-ulaiel-oliax-belox-eliox-ulaok-gilael-norys-holox-fenir